About Espeed Khoshbin
Espeed Khoshbin is a scholar working on Surgery, Biomedical Engineering,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Epidemiology, having authored 30 papers that have together received 620 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Mechanical Circulatory Support Devices (10 papers), Transplantation: Methods and Outcomes (7 papers),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(5 papers), Cardiac and Coronary Surgery Techniques (5 papers),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(4 papers), Infective Endocarditis Diagnosis and Management (2 papers), Congenital Heart Disease Studies (2 papers) and Nitric Oxide and Endothelin Effects (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Emergency Medicine (123 citations),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(30 citations), Surgery (248 citations), Physiology (126 citations) and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(104 citations). Espeed Khoshbin has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Mongolia. Frequent co-authors include Andrzej Sosnowski, Richard K. Firmin, Giles J. Peek, Hilliary Killer, David Machin, Chris Harvey, Neil Roberts, Fraser Sutherland, J. A. Kinsella and Sastry Prayaga. Their work appears in journals such as Perfusion, Journal of Thoracic and Cardiovascular Surgery, The Journal of Heart and Lung Transplantation, ASAIO Journal and Reviews in Cardiovascular Medicine.
